Linux系统安全加固的重要性与方法
在当今数字化时代,Linux系统因其稳定、高效和广泛的应用而成为许多企业和个人首选的操作系统,随着网络攻击日益复杂多变,对Linux系统的安全加固变得尤为重要,本文将探讨Linux系统安全加固的必要性以及具体的方法。
Linux系统安全加固的重要性
-
保护数据隐私:
任何操作系统都必须保证用户的数据不被非法访问或泄露,通过实施适当的安全措施,可以防止黑客获取敏感信息。
-
提升系统稳定性:
确保系统运行平稳,减少因安全漏洞导致的系统崩溃或服务中断问题。
-
增强系统安全性:
防止未授权用户对系统进行未经授权的修改或破坏,确保系统功能正常运作。
安全加固的具体方法
-
更新系统和软件:
定期检查并安装最新的系统补丁和软件更新,以修复已知的安全漏洞。
-
启用防火墙和防病毒软件:
在Linux系统中,使用如iptables等防火墙工具来控制进出流量,并结合第三方防病毒软件(如ClamAV)来检测和阻止恶意软件。
-
配置文件权限管理:
确保所有关键文件和目录都有适当且严格的安全权限设置,限制非授权用户的访问权限。
-
禁用不必要的服务和端口:
去除那些不是必需的服务和开放的端口,减少潜在的攻击面。
-
定期备份重要数据:
实施定期的数据备份计划,以防万一发生意外情况时能够快速恢复系统。
-
监控和审计日志:
设置详细的系统日志记录机制,并定期审查这些日志,以便及时发现异常活动。
-
使用强密码策略:
强制要求所有账户使用复杂且不易猜测的密码,并定期更换密码,提高账号安全性。
-
加密敏感数据:
对存储在磁盘上的敏感数据进行加密处理,即使数据被盗取也无法直接读取其内容。
-
使用SSH密钥对替代用户名和密码:
移除明文的用户名和密码从远程连接过程中的使用,改用基于公钥认证的SSH密钥对。
-
教育员工网络安全意识:
对内部员工进行网络安全培训,提高他们识别和防范网络威胁的能力。
通过上述方法,可以有效加强Linux系统的安全性,降低遭受网络攻击的风险,保障系统的稳定性和数据的安全性,持续关注最新安全趋势和技术发展,适时调整加固策略,是保持系统安全性的关键。